  3. I did this myself online through Oceania's website and ended up with a $700 credit. I had booked my first 10 excursions and their online system did not adjust the cost. I then booked one more at the full price and then added three more at a different time. The price never went down so I called Oceania (and I do have a TA) and they manually adjusted the price. It worked out that my last three I didn't have to pay any more. Bottom line just phone Oceania directly and get them to do it. For some reason their online excursion system does not work properly.
